How many billionaires graduated from Harvard?

According to a 2022 Forbes report, among the alumni of Harvard University there are 188 billionaires. This is more than any other school in the world.

Do Harvard graduates become rich?

Harvard also ranks first in the number of ultra-high net worth alumni with assets greater than $30 million. Harvard's total number of ultra-high net worth alumni is more than twice that of the next highest ranking institution, Stanford.

How rich is the average Harvard student?

The median family income of a student from Harvard is $168,800, and 67% come from the top 20 percent. About 1.8% of students at Harvard came from a poor family but became a rich adult.

Who was the youngest person at Harvard?

Although the university had previously refused to let his father enroll him at age 9 because he was still a child, in 1909, at age 11, Sidis set a record by becoming the youngest person to enroll at Harvard University.

What did Bill Gates study at Harvard?

He scored 1590 out of 1600 on the Scholastic Aptitude Tests (SAT) and enrolled at Harvard College in the autumn of 1973. He chose a pre-law major but took mathematics (including Math 55) and graduate level computer science courses. While at Harvard, he met fellow student and future Microsoft CEO Steve Ballmer.

Why did Mark Zuckerberg drop out of Harvard?

Why did Mark Zuckerberg drop out of college? Mark Zuckerberg dropped out of college in 2004 to devote himself to Facebook, which he had founded at Harvard University with four fellow students there—Eduardo Saverin, Andrew McCollum, Dustin Moskovitz, and Chris Hughes.

What degree most billionaires have?

The most common college degrees among billionaires are business (22), economics (12) and engineering (11). Spanish businessman Amancio Ortega Gaona, worth $93 billion, is one of 10 billionaires on the list without any degree at all.

Who owns Harvard University?

Harvard University, despite the size of its endowment, is still a nonprofit organization. This means that "no one" owns it, as weird as that sounds. It does not exist to generate value for shareholders, it exists to "serve the public good," like all non profits. You cannot purchase shares of the University.

Does Harvard have age limit?

Harvard College is for traditional age students, who enter at about age 18. For older students, their go-to is Harvard Extension School. (18 years olds can't register as degree seeking students at HES.)
